Understanding Regulatory-compliant Privacy
In today's interconnected world, personal information flows across borders and devices, making the protection of this data a complex yet vital task. Regulatory-compliant privacy refers to the adherence to laws and regulations designed to protect personal information from unauthorized access, misuse, or disclosure. Key regulations like GDPR (General Data Protection Regulation) in Europe, HIPAA (Health Insurance Portability and Accountability Act) in the United States, and CCPA (California Consumer Privacy Act) in California set stringent guidelines that govern the collection, storage, and processing of personal data.

Encryption and Tokenization
Encryption is the process of converting data into a coded format that can only be accessed by someone with the decryption key. This ensures that even if data is intercepted, it remains unreadable to unauthorized parties. Tokenization, on the other hand, replaces sensitive data with non-sensitive equivalents (tokens), which can be decrypted only by authorized personnel. Both methods are integral to maintaining the confidentiality and integrity of personal information.
Advanced Access Controls
Access controls are a cornerstone of regulatory-compliant privacy. By implementing role-based access controls (RBAC), organizations can ensure that only authorized individuals have access to specific data. Multi-factor authentication (MFA) adds an additional layer of security, requiring users to provide multiple forms of identification before gaining access. These measures prevent unauthorized access and significantly reduce the risk of data breaches.
Data Masking
Data masking involves altering data in a way that it remains useful for non-production purposes but becomes unreadable or unusable for unauthorized access. This technique ensures that sensitive information is protected during testing, development, and data sharing activities without compromising its utility.

Quantum Computing
Quantum computing holds the promise of solving complex cryptographic problems at unprecedented speeds. While still in its nascent stages, quantum computing could revolutionize encryption methods, making data protection even more robust. However, it also poses new challenges, as quantum computers could potentially break current encryption methods. This necessitates the development of quantum-resistant encryption algorithms to future-proof privacy compliance.

Privacy by Design
Privacy by Design is an approach that incorporates privacy considerations into the design and development of products and services from the outset. This involves conducting privacy impact assessments, implementing privacy-enhancing technologies, and ensuring that privacy is a fundamental aspect of the product lifecycle. By adopting a Privacy by Design approach, organizations can build trust with customers and demonstrate their commitment to protecting personal information.

Smart contracts are where the real magic of blockchain for business truly unfolds beyond simple record-keeping. These are self-executing contracts with the terms of the agreement directly written into code. When predefined conditions are met, the contract automatically executes the agreed-upon actions. Imagine a scenario where a shipment of goods arrives at its destination. A smart contract, linked to GPS data and sensor readings, can automatically trigger a payment to the supplier once the goods are confirmed to be delivered in the agreed condition. No more waiting for invoices to be processed, no more chasing payments. This automation drastically reduces administrative overhead, speeds up cash flow, and minimizes the potential for human error or deliberate delays. For industries like insurance, smart contracts could automatically disburse payouts upon verification of an event, like a flight delay or crop damage, removing the need for extensive claims processing.

In the financial sector, beyond cryptocurrencies, blockchain is enabling faster, cheaper, and more secure cross-border payments. Traditional international remittances are often slow and come with hefty fees due to the multiple intermediary banks involved. By leveraging blockchain, payments can be settled almost instantaneously, with significantly reduced transaction costs. This benefits not only individuals sending money home to their families but also businesses engaged in international trade. Moreover, blockchain is facilitating the creation of decentralized finance (DeFi) platforms, which offer a range of financial services like lending, borrowing, and trading without traditional financial institutions. While still evolving, DeFi represents a significant paradigm shift, offering greater accessibility and potential for innovation in financial services.
